Output 8defae738ad066bdde776f0c84217a757d3f40c4f29699b003a2591a3088e495:0

value
17640592
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a6e56b2039820d70601514653dc34e7b0a5e2552 OP_EQUAL
address
3GuUvfLAuynWe2urgnznMh3FNjcdP8gFWy
transaction
8defae738ad066bdde776f0c84217a757d3f40c4f29699b003a2591a3088e495
spent
true